P&O Nedlloyd to charge

In order to meet costs incurred to comply with the requirements of the ISPS code, P& O Nedlloyd has announced the introduction of a global ” carrier security charge” of US$6 per container with effect from January 2005. In addition, Origin and Destination Terminal Security Charges will be passed on separately as and when they are applied to P& O Nedlloyd by terminal operators/port authorities.

Until recently, P&O Nedlloyd has resisted the additional costs from terminals, but, says the company, like all other lines, P&O Nedlloyd faces the threat of ships being turned away at ports if the Terminal Security Fee levied by the operator is not paid.
